报错信息:

max virtual memory areas vm.max_map_count [65530] is too low, increase to at least [262144]

将分配的虚拟机内存改大

先查看docker虚拟机

进入docker 所在虚拟机

wsl -d docker-desktop

查看目前配置 

acer:~# sysctl -a|grep vm.max_map_count

vm.max_map_count = 65530

修改配置 

vi /etc/sysctl.conf

#最后一行写入
vm.max_map_count = 262144

使配置生效 

acer:~# sysctl -p

Logo

华为开发者空间,是为全球开发者打造的专属开发空间,汇聚了华为优质开发资源及工具,致力于让每一位开发者拥有一台云主机,基于华为根生态开发、创新。

更多推荐